Transaction e748cd019ba424e6b8251ffa34303121a23ed7160a2ffd64c8f57d8ed90bff1b
1 Input
2 Outputs
- e748cd019ba424e6b8251ffa34303121a23ed7160a2ffd64c8f57d8ed90bff1b:0
- e748cd019ba424e6b8251ffa34303121a23ed7160a2ffd64c8f57d8ed90bff1b:1
value 873676
address 3CNcvw5acCmM3sUS6GhQLvkrG5FLHKVGTf
value 20358796
address 1MVCd65cqfna3Tk2v3DKq7gUJUsz22UirY